assistant2: Keep the tool selector open when toggling tools (#26994)

This PR makes it so the tool selector will stay open when toggling tools
instead of closing after each selection:


https://github.com/user-attachments/assets/eb987785-cfb5-4b07-8d63-510fbd9d9bf1

This involved making a change to `ContextMenu` to allow it to rebuild
its menu items after each confirmation in order for them to reflect
their selected/unselected status. I intend to clean up the `ContextMenu`
API a bit at a later point, but that is out of scope for this PR.

/// Builds a [`ContextMenu`] that will stay open when making changes instead of closing after each confirmation.
///
/// The main difference from [`ContextMenu::build`] is the type of the `builder`, as we need to be able to hold onto
/// it to call it again.
pub fn build_persistent(
window: &mut Window,
cx: &mut App,
builder: impl Fn(Self, &mut Window, &mut Context<Self>) -> Self + 'static,
) -> Entity<Self> {
cx.new(|cx| {
let builder = Rc::new(builder);
let focus_handle = cx.focus_handle();
let _on_blur_subscription = cx.on_blur(
&focus_handle,
window,
|this: &mut ContextMenu, window, cx| this.cancel(&menu::Cancel, window, cx),
);
window.refresh();
(builder.clone())(
Self {
builder: Some(builder),
items: Default::default(),
focus_handle,
action_context: None,
selected_index: None,
delayed: false,
clicked: false,
_on_blur_subscription,
keep_open_on_confirm: true,
documentation_aside: None,
},
window,
cx,
)
})
}
/// Rebuilds the menu.
///
/// This is used to refresh the menu entries when entries are toggled when the menu is configured with
/// `keep_open_on_confirm = true`.
///
/// This only works if the [`ContextMenu`] was constructed using [`ContextMenu::build_persistent`]. Otherwise it is
/// a no-op.
fn rebuild(&mut self, window: &mut Window, cx: &mut Context<Self>) {
let Some(builder) = self.builder.clone() else {
return;
};
// The way we rebuild the menu is a bit of a hack.
let focus_handle = cx.focus_handle();
let new_menu = (builder.clone())(
Self {
builder: Some(builder),
items: Default::default(),
focus_handle: focus_handle.clone(),
action_context: None,
selected_index: None,
delayed: false,
clicked: false,
_on_blur_subscription: cx.on_blur(
&focus_handle,
window,
|this: &mut ContextMenu, window, cx| this.cancel(&menu::Cancel, window, cx),
),
keep_open_on_confirm: false,
documentation_aside: None,
},
window,
cx,
);
self.items = new_menu.items;
cx.notify();
}
